How to Choose a Safe and Healthy Mattress


A normal mattress is made out of fabric and materials that can contain dangerous chemicals. You will spend at least a third of your life on your mattress—don’t you want it to be as safe and as healthy as the other products in your life? Here are some tips to help you choose a safe mattress:

Look for organic cotton materials. Cotton is one of the most common plants to be treated with pesticides and it is also the most common material in mattresses. In order to avoid buying a mattress that has been made with cotton treated with pesticides, look for mattresses that boast organic materials—especially organic cotton. But beware: many mattresses will have cotton top and backing, but polyester filling. You want a mattress that is made entirely from organic materials.

Be on the lookout for natural latex. Latex foam mattresses are the new favorite amongst those looking for a supportive, yet comfortable mattress. Natural latex is made from the sap of rubber trees, and can be just as comfortable and supportive as synthetic latex, without all of the nasty chemicals added. This material makes durable mattresses that conform to the shape of the body.

Avoid coils and springs. While you can find mattresses that have both organic topping and filling, you might want to avoid mattresses that make use of the spring or coil system. These mattresses boast a lot of open space inside the box of the mattress, where is where mold, dust mites, and bed bugs like to live. A mattress that is completely filled or is latex all the way through is a much healthier choice.

Watch out for formaldehyde, antimony, and polyurethane. All of these chemicals are commonly chosen to act either as fire retardants or as treatments for the materials used in the mattress. All of these can be extremely harmful to those who sleep on the mattress. Remember, you’re going to spend at least a third of everyday directly breathing in the chemicals used to treat your mattress. You want to make sure your mattress is not made with at least these three.

Picking a safe and healthy mattress doesn’t have to be difficult. Use these tips to help you select a mattress that is free of harsh chemicals and still allows you to get a great night’s sleep.
